How they compare
Egypt currently reports 0.3587 against 0.3548 in South Africa, a difference of 0.0039.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 6 shared years of data; in 2007 it was South Africa ahead.
Egypt ranks 7th and South Africa ranks 8th of 51 countries.
South Africa has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
